Analysis

In 2017, public sector employment, as a share of paid employment, by in Bolivia, Plurinational State of stood at 0.6627.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 10.3% on the previous year.

Over the whole period, public sector employment, as a share of paid employment, by in Bolivia, Plurinational State of peaked at 0.7387 in 2016 and was at its lowest, 0.5463, in 2015.

That places Bolivia, Plurinational State of 15th out of 27 countries with data for 2017, putting it in the middle of the range.
